Duncryne, known locally as the Dumpling, is a tiny hill of only 465 feet above sea level. However the very short ascent gives a reward out of all proportion to the effort, revealing a fantastic view of Loch Lomond, dotted with its many islands and backed by the great mountains of the Southern Highlands. Lime Craig Trail, Starting From Dounas Residential School, Aberfoyle, It Takes In A Section Of The Mary Queen Of Scots Way and The Rob Roy Way. 4 Miles Round Hike, Climbing Around 1000 Feet. Ben Cleuch is the highest of the Ochils and one of the most popular hillwalks in Central Scotland. There are many possible routes of ascent; the circuit described ascends via the popular path up The Law before descending over Ben Ever and then steeply back down into the dramatic Mill Glen. The Mennock Pass (Southern Uplands)is a stunningly scenic stretch of road, running from the hamlet of Mennock, just south of Sanquhar to Wanlockhead, Scotland's highest village. The Mennock Pass is the highest of the three named passes crossing the Lowther Hills. SANQUHAR. Sanquhar is a small market town in the Nith Valley and is surrounded by striking scenery. Located almost directly half way between Ayr and Dumfries on the A76. Sanquhar's main attraction is the Tolbooth Museum, a handsome Georgian town house in which the history of the village is revealed. CUMNOCK Cumnock is a Victorian looking town in East Ayrshire and lies at the confluence of Lugar Water and Glaisnock Water. Along with several nearby towns, including New Cumnock and Lugar, Cumnock has a strong industrial past.
